Markets.com Overview for Israel
Markets.com, founded in 2010 and headquartered in Cyprus, is a well-established forex and CFD broker serving retail traders globally, including Israel. With an overall score of 3.9, it offers a solid trading environment for Israeli traders seeking a regulated broker. The broker is particularly relevant for Israel due to its acceptance of local payment methods like Bank Transfer, Skrill, and USDT, and its provision of an Islamic account for Muslim traders. Markets.com is regulated by multiple top-tier authorities (CySEC, FCA, ASIC), which adds a layer of security for Israeli clients. However, it does not offer popular platforms like MT4 or MT5, instead relying on its proprietary platform. The minimum deposit is $100, and maximum leverage is 300:1, which is reasonable for retail traders. While not directly regulated by the Israel Securities Authority, its strong regulatory backing makes it a viable option for Israeli traders looking for a balance between safety and accessibility.

Islamic Account — Israel Muslim Traders
Markets.com offers a genuine swap-free Islamic account for Muslim traders in Israel. This account does not charge or pay interest on overnight positions, complying with Sharia law. There are no hidden fees, and the swap-free status applies to all instruments (forex, indices, commodities). To apply, simply open a live account, then contact customer support or submit a request via the client portal. A declaration of faith may be required. The Islamic account is available on both Standard and ECN account types. This makes Markets.com a good choice for observant Muslim traders in Israel seeking a halal trading environment.

Common Mistakes Israel Traders Make with Markets.com
- Mistake: Assuming Markets.com is regulated by the Israel Securities Authority (ISA). It is not, but its CySEC and FCA licenses still offer strong protection. Always verify licenses on official regulator websites.
- Mistake: Choosing the standard account without checking spreads during volatile times. Spreads can widen, especially during news events, affecting trading costs for Israel traders.
- Mistake: Using Bank Transfer for small deposits, as it may take longer and incur intermediary fees. Skrill or USDT are faster and cheaper for smaller amounts.
